Alvin Lee

Alvin Lee (born Graham Barnes; 19 December 1944 – 6 March 2013) was an English rock guitarist and singer, best known as the lead vocalist and lead guitarist for the British blues rock band Ten Years After. Lee began playing guitar as a youth and eventually worked with a band called Jaybirds, which recorded a few singles in the early 1960s. He then joined Ten Years After in 1967, recording and touring with them for the following decade. The band's most popular album, A Space in Time, was released in 1971, which featured the hit song "I'd Love to Change the World". Lee also appeared at the Woodstock Festival in 1969. In addition to his work with Ten Years After, he released several solo albums, the most successful being Still on the Road to Freedom in 1972. Lee died in 2013 at the age of 68.
